When Organic SEO is not really Organic

Normally, Organic SEO refers to search engine optimization efforts that result in traffic from search engine results i.e. non-sponsored results. But there are some finer distinctions to be made when the methodologies to achieve these results are taken in to account. Many SEO companies take help of black hat techniques to achieve higher search engine rankings. Black hat are those techniques which are aimed at exploiting loopholes in search engine algorithms and trying to game them. These techniques almost always violate guidelines given by search engines. Results achieved by black hat SEO techniques do not last long as search engines wise up to the fact that some SEO consultants are trying to game the search algorithms. Many times, sites indulging in black hat SEO are penalized and are banned from search results altogether. This can be a serious blow to a website. Today we will discuss what separates “Real Organic SEO” from “Fake Organic SEO”

A SEO company which believes in real organic SEO will place very high premium on creating a site that is useful for users and visitors. Such sites without exception are placed at the top of search results. Whereas, sites which have been propped up by SEO techniques aimed at gaming an algorithm though successful in shorter run, find them in internet black hole whenever search engines update their algorithms. Search engines frequently update their algorithms so that their search results are genuine and helpful to searchers. The search results should be most relevant and authentic. Black hat SEO practitioner spam search results for the benefit of their websites, however, during these updates such sites are weeded out.

Real organic SEO consultants know that for a website to be truly popular, it needs to be informative and be a valuable resource for its user. Wikipedia, Facebook and twitter are testimony to this fact. These sites serve very valuable function and hence are extremely popular without need of any SEO. Now, you will ask how this can be relevant to small websites such as a site for plumbing company. A website for a plumbing company can have informative articles about Do it yourself, common symptoms, tips and maintenance advices etc. Visitors as well as search engines will see this website as a resource and hence its chances of good search results is much high. Not only this several blogs and website will link to this website as this is a website with valuable information. This will mean free highly relevant inbound links which are so crucial for higher rankings. Such sites will always be on top regardless of algorithm updates.

On the opposite spectrum a SEO company may plan campaign which only involves getting reciprocal links through links exchange, one way links through paid links, keyword stuffing. There is no arguing the fact that they will get results but come the next Google update, these SEO consultants will be biting their nails in anticipation. Only if they are even concentrated half their efforts on improving the content of their website.

In short, a website with good and relevant content will attract inbound links. Such website are viewed as an authority and a resource and hence do not have to resort to black hat SEO tactics for short term gains.

How to evaluate your website design cost?

Every website and client is different. Each has their own specifications and budget constraint. So how do you know how much a website should cost? To compound the confusion, each web designer employs different methods to evaluate the cost of designing a website. Industry uses few ways of determining the price of a website. These are as below:

1) Hourly rates: A way very commonly used freelance web designers. Hourly charges vary a great deal depending upon the country, experience and skills. Whatever be the rates, it is very essential to find out how many hours your website will take and the capabilities of the web designer. A web designer who charges less may not have adequate experience or skills. Check out their past works and evaluate if what they are charging is justified or not.

2) Per project rates: Many web design companies quote per project rates after evaluating your requirements. They will quote for all sections of the website individually with list of features and specifications for each. Before hiring a web design firm, make sure all requirements and deliverables have been agreed upon by both parties.

3) Package rates: Many web designers have different packages which cater to different complexity of websites. For people who need a basic web design, a basic package is suggested. Different packages have different features and cater to clients with varied requirements and budgets. If the client needs any specific features not in the list, s/he may order it for an additional price. If you veer to go for a package, just make sure that you do not get a non-unique pre-made website. A website should have a different look and feel from the rest and represent your business values.

4) Per page rates: This kind of pricing is generally used by novice designers and in cases where just basic website has to be developed.

If you want to get a website designed and do not have much clue on how to figure how much your website will cost, you can send your request for proposal to various web design firms. After assessing their quotes and abilities, you can select the web design firm best suited to you. Another way is to submit your project to freelancing sites. The main drawback is that many freelancers may quote absurdly low to grab a project. A client may be tempted to hire the cheapest designer who will then cut corner to keep his costs low. In the end your website may not turn out as promised. Always remember the adage “you get what you pay for”. Don’t get lured by low prices and always judge a designer by his past track record.

5 Goals a Web Design Should Accomplish

A website is the doorway to your business on internet. Its importance in today’s world cannot be over emphasized. A website is perhaps the most accessible way for a customer to find your business. While designing a website a lot of things have to be factored in to make sure that the final website is able to fulfill functions that it is meant to. Almost all website design process involves same steps and lifecycle. Most of the sites follow same patterns and designs. But each website has to be designed with specific goals in mind. And here they differentiate form each other. Two websites may have structure but may radically differ in use of colors, font and images. A web designer has to have some goals in mind irrespective of the theme of the website and stick to them to deliver a website that works! Some of these goals are as follows:

1) Beautiful + User Friendly Site: A myth has creeped-in web designing world. Many web designers are of opinion that a functional site cannot be beautiful and vice versa. In their quest for a pretty site they sacrifice functionality and vice versa. I am of the opinion that this is a lazy approach and a website can be user friendly as well beautiful. A little bit more thought and planned approach can help in fulfilling both needs. An aesthetic site can be user friendly.

2) Design for site’s audience: A gaming website been developed for kids will be different from a website for senior citizens. Pretty obvious? It is not that quite obvious when we see lot of sites which have been designed without considering the target audience. A funky themed site may not sit well with a big corporation. A site for a wooden furniture company should reflect the company’s products and also make an impression on customers who have come to the website to buy wooden furniture. The ambience of the site should match the product or services and the customer should feel the same.

3) Easy navigation: Navigation is perhaps the most important piece of the puzzle. A user friendly site that makes it easy for user to navigate a site is much better than a site with mystery meat navigation. Yes, mystery meat navigation may look cool for you but will fox a user and s/he will beat a hasty retreat. Not exactly what you wanted from your website. Eh? Make navigation such that you make the user go to areas that you want to. If you know a user will need particular information before buying a product then make it easy for him to locate that information. A clutter free navigation with links to major parts of the website is desirable. Assist the user in achieving their goals in least possible number of clicks.

4) Incorporate useful features: If possible try to add features that increase the functionality or usability of the website. A search feature is one of them. Suppose your site sells electronic gadgets. When a user is viewing description of a gadget “A” then a feature which shows the list of products which other buyers bought along with the product “A”. Show accessories that can be bought with the product and so on.

5) Deliver to web design client what they want (& what they need!): Customer is always right! After all, not only is he paying you for designing his website but also knows his business better than you do. Before going to the drawing board, have a detailed discussion about their business, industry, targeted audience, services/products and their preferences. If they would like to have a particular type of design or features then try to incorporate them. If client’s preferences are not advisable then guide him why those should be discarded. Educating your client through entire process and taking his views is always a good idea.
